📜  批量复制粘贴 (1)

📅  最后修改于: 2023-12-03 15:10:04.017000             🧑  作者: Mango

批量复制粘贴

批量复制粘贴指的是将多个相同或类似的文本、文件等进行批量复制或粘贴的操作。对于程序员来说,批量复制粘贴可以提高工作效率,避免重复劳动。

实现方法
1. 使用脚本

一些高级编程语言如Python、Ruby、Perl等提供了相关的库和方法,开发者可以使用脚本来实现批量复制粘贴的功能。以Python为例:

import pyperclip

# 将文本复制到剪切板
pyperclip.copy('Text to be copied')

# 从剪切板中取出文本
text = pyperclip.paste()
2. 使用工具

许多文本编辑器、IDE、终端等都提供了批量复制粘贴的功能,例如VS Code、Sublime Text、Command Prompt等。我们可以选中多行文本,按下快捷键即可进行批量复制粘贴的操作。

3. 使用命令行工具

命令行工具如xargs、awk等也提供了批量复制粘贴的功能。以awk为例:

awk '{print "New line: " $0}' input.txt > output.txt

该命令将input.txt文件中的每一行加上"New line: "前缀,然后输出到output.txt文件中。

应用场景
1. 数据处理

当我们需要对多个文件或数据进行相同的操作,可以使用批量复制粘贴的功能。例如,我们需要统计多个日志文件中的某个关键词出现次数,就可以使用批量复制粘贴将每个日志文件中的关键词提取出来,然后进行统计。

2. 代码编写

在写代码时,我们可能需要重复使用某个模块或函数。使用批量复制粘贴的功能可以快速地将相同的代码复制到多个文件中,避免手动复制粘贴的错误。

总结

批量复制粘贴是程序员常用的一种操作,可以提高效率,节省时间。通过脚本、工具、命令行等方式,我们可以轻松地实现批量复制粘贴的功能。